This research paper by the Stockholm Environment Institute assesses international development finance for nature-based solutions (NbS) to climate change from 2016 to 2020. Using OECD DAC data, the authors identify a declining trend in climate finance that also targets biodiversity objectives and highlight significant funding gaps for Small Island Developing States (SIDS) and Least Developed Countries (LDCs). The paper concludes that current financial reporting is insufficient to verify whether these investments deliver tangible biodiversity benefits.

  • Between 2016 and 2020, total funding commitments for 'NbS-like' activities—defined as finance targeting both climate change and biodiversity objectives—amounted to approximately US$ 14.66 billion for developing countries globally, averaging US$ 2.93 billion per year. Of these commitments, 71% were grants and 28% were concessional loans.
  • There has been a steady decline in commitments for NbS-like activities since a peak of roughly US$ 4.83 billion in 2017, falling to approximately US$ 1.03 billion in 2020. Similarly, the share of total climate finance using NbS-like approaches decreased from nearly 32% in 2017 to 16.7% in 2019, before a slight rise in 2020.
  • France, Norway, and the United States are the largest bilateral funders of NbS for climate change in developing countries, while the European Union is a major multilateral funder. Regionally, Africa received the most commitments at around US$ 4.19 billion, followed by Asia and the Middle East (US$ 2.87 billion) and South and Central America and the Caribbean (US$ 2.76 billion).
  • Finance for NbS-like activities is disproportionately low for the most vulnerable nations. SIDS received just over US$ 673 million (under 5% of global NbS commitments), and LDCs received just over US$ 2.44 billion (17% of global NbS finance). Some countries, such as the Marshall Islands and Tuvalu, received less than US$ 100,000 over five years despite managing vast marine territories.
  • A qualitative review of project documents in SIDS and LDCs suggests that biodiversity benefits are rarely defined in detail, and project activities are often not explicitly designed to reflect ecosystem challenges. The authors found it difficult to link climate finance tagged for biodiversity with tangible ecological benefits, noting that biodiversity often appears as an objective without being integrated into project design.
  • The authors highlight a massive disparity between finance for NbS and expenditures that harm biodiversity. They note that annual government expenditures on activities harmful to biodiversity (such as agricultural, forestry, and fisheries subsidies) were estimated at US$ 274–542 billion in 2019, which is 100 to 200 times greater than the authors' estimate of NbS-like finance for climate change for the same year.
